What is BPC-157?

BPC-157 (Body Protection Compound) is a peptide studied for tissue repair. It supports healing of tendons, ligaments, muscles, and gut tissue by promoting angiogenesis and suppressing inflammatory pathways. What is CJC-1295 / Ipamorelin?

CJC-1295 / Ipamorelin is a growth-hormone-axis combination. CJC-1295 amplifies GH pulse amplitude while Ipamorelin triggers a clean, selective GH release with minimal cortisol elevation. Together they support lean muscle gain, fat loss, improved sleep, and recovery. It is used under physician supervision with periodic lab monitoring.

What does NAD+ do?

NAD+ (Nicotinamide Adenine Dinucleotide) is a coenzyme central to cellular energy (ATP) production, DNA repair, and sirtuin activation. Injectable delivery bypasses the gut for full bioavailability, supporting energy, mental clarity, and cellular resilience as part of a physician-supervised longevity protocol.

FDA Status & Off-Label Use

The FDA has not approved the compounds provided by Precision Longevity for weight loss, fat reduction, tissue repair, muscle recovery, cognitive enhancement, longevity, skin improvement, immune optimization, or any other wellness application for which they are prescribed. These protocols are utilized on an off-label basis.

Off-label use is the legal prescription of a compound for an indication not specifically approved by the FDA. Off-label prescribing is common and accepted in the United States and is practiced at the discretion of licensed physicians based on clinical judgment and peer-reviewed evidence (21 USC §396).

Patients have the right to a full explanation of any compound being prescribed to them and are encouraged to discuss the off-label nature of any protocol with their physician before beginning treatment.
